Summary: This book, like Development, is a tightly packed suitcase of ideas that we wrote over eight years in more than a dozen places. We worked separately and only for short periods together, in touch by email daily and more, and meeting every few months when, over several days, the whole book would go up on a white board or sheets of butcher paper or café napkins and notebooks, and all the arguments and cases would be reworked, more often than not from first principles. We wrote the book around these meetings: in Manila, Brisbane, Cairns, Thursday Island, Islamabad and Peshawar, Kampala, Singapore and Hong Kong, Auckland, Mullumbimby, Napier, Raglan, Phnom Penh and numerous points between. However others judge the result, it was for both of us a great and polychrome intellectual adventure, as well as a more personal attempt to make critical sense of our different working experiences.
